King's Birthday Demand Pushes Auckland Car Rental Prices Higher
The King's Birthday long weekend marks the deepening of New Zealand's winter travel season, sparking a noticeable surge in domestic tourism. With many Kiwis taking advantage of the extended public holiday to explore the upper North Island, demand for rental vehicles at Auckland International Airport shifts into higher gear. Our 2026 report analyses 130 listings to reveal how this seasonal peak impacts rental costs. From budget-friendly runabouts to premium family SUVs, travellers face a highly varied pricing landscape right from the airport terminal.
Supplier pricing shows a clear two-tier market for the June holiday week. Value-focused brands like Apex and Europcar keep average costs around $485, while premium operators such as Avis and Hertz command averages well above $750. However, a massive price spread exists across the board, meaning hidden bargains can still be found among the higher-tier suppliers if you book early.
The Auckland airport fleet relies heavily on standard internal combustion engines, with hybrid and electric options remaining surprisingly scarce at just twenty combined listings. Five-seat passenger cars make up the vast majority of the inventory, so larger families requiring seven or more seats should plan well ahead to secure limited people-mover stock.
